Corrosion Inhibition: Ammonium Polysulphide serves as an effective corrosion inhibitor, protecting metal surfaces from degradation caused by environmental factors such as moisture and chemicals. It forms a protective barrier, extending the lifespan of metal components in various applications, including pipelines, storage tanks, and automotive parts.Chemical Synthesis: As a precursor in chemical synthesis, Ammonium Polysulphide is utilized in the production of sulfur-containing compounds. These compounds find applications in industries such as pharmaceuticals, rubber manufacturing, and dye synthesis. It acts as a building block for the creation of diverse chemical products with valuable properties.Mining and Ore Processing: In the mining industry, Ammonium Polysulphide is employed in ore flotation processes. It selectively binds to mineral surfaces, aiding in the separation of valuable minerals from gangue materials. This facilitates the extraction of metals such as copper, zinc, and lead from their ores, contributing to the production of essential raw materials for various industries.Petrochemical Sector: Within the petrochemical industry, Ammonium Polysulphide plays a crucial role in desulfurization processes. It reacts with sulfur compounds present in crude oil and petroleum products, helping to remove sulfur impurities and reduce environmental pollution. This enhances the quality of fuels and ensures compliance with regulatory standards.Agricultural Applications: In agriculture, Ammonium Polysulphide is utilized in the formulation of pesticides and fungicides. It exhibits pesticidal properties and helps to control pests, fungi, and other harmful organisms that can damage crops. By incorporating Ammonium Polysulphide into agricultural formulations, farmers can protect their crops and improve yields sustainably.
